just got my photos done at walgreens, and I asked the lady if they would be 1.5x1.5 she said yes. when the came out they are 2x2. can I cut them down or should I get them redone elsewhere?
Title: Re: passport photos
Post by: Radnor on September 11, 2015, 04:26:56 PM
Cut them.  Make sure your not cutting too much from the head/face area.

Post by: oldgraygeek on September 12, 2015, 11:09:16 PM
We used 2x2's from Costco.
The photo used on the permit is trimmed down to smaller then 1.5" x 1.5" anyway, so as long as your head is small enough to fit I don't think it matters.
